I just finished building a 351 stoker with a lakewood and had several problems.
The std fork comes out of the lakewood with a downward angle that contacted the frame, causing me to go with a shorter fork.
The short fork changes the moment arm from about 7in to 5 in which really increased the pedal presuure. Using a std 1 in slave and going down to a 3/4in MC still results in unsatisfactory high pedal pressure.
